Isaiah Horton Injury: Exits early Saturday​

Written by RotoWire Staff

Published on October 25, 2025
Horton exited Saturday's game against South Carolina with 1:45 left in the first half with an apparent injury and went to the locker room, according to Mike Rodak of 247Sports.com.

The extent of the injury is uncertain, but if Horton went to the locker room to get checked out, there might be a scenario in which he might not be able to return to action. Horton has yet to record a catch in this game.
